How To Fix WRF_PPW565 - Error in pricing; price plan &1 was not changed


WRF_PPW565 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: WRF_PPW - Price Planning Workbench

  • Message number: 565

  • Message text: Error in pricing; price plan &1 was not changed

    The SAP error message WRF_PPW565 indicates that there was an issue with changing a price plan in the pricing module. This error typically occurs in the context of pricing procedures, especially when dealing with price changes in the SAP system.
    
    Cause: The error message "Error in pricing; price plan &1 was not changed" can be caused by several factors, including: Invalid Price Plan: The specified price plan (&1) may not exist or may not be valid in the current context.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to change the price plan. Data Inconsistencies: There may be inconsistencies in the data related to the price plan, such as missing or incorrect entries in the pricing tables. Locked Records: The price plan or related records may be locked by another user or process, preventing changes.
    Configuration Issues: There may be configuration issues in the pricing setup that prevent the price plan from being changed.
